无法找到有关将compileSdkVersion更新为24

时间:2016-08-25 11:47:47

标签: android android-gradle build.gradle android-resources

我最近尝试将compileSdkVersion更新为24,将版本名称添加到我的app/build.gradle中,并更新了其他库的版本。我使用的buildToolsVersion23.0.3,我猜这是最新的。当我构建我的项目时,它没有给出构建无法找到下面列出的一些资源的错误:

  • @绘制/ abc_ic_voice_search_api_mtrl_alpha
  • @绘制/ abc_ic_clear_mtrl_alpha
  • @绘制/ abc_ic_voice_search_api_mtrl_alpha

这是SDK提供的内部资源,我已经使用它们很长一段时间了。我不知道为什么现在失败了。有什么想法吗?

1 个答案:

答案 0 :(得分:2)

  

这是SDK提供的内部资源

这是你的问题 这些资源是支持库或框架的私有资源,您不能依赖它们 所以现在编译器不允许你访问它们。

您可以在此处轻松获取相应的图标:https://design.google.com/icons/

并将其导入您的项目中。